§88-134 Service retirement benefit. If a service member has terminated the service member's service with the armed forces and otherwise complies with the requirements of sections 88-73, 88-281, or 88-331, as applicable, the service member shall be entitled to a service retirement benefit to be computed as provided in sections 88-74, 88-282, or 88-332, as applicable, including and taking into consideration the service credit preserved and allowed to the service member by the Servicemen's Act. [L 1951, c 262, pt of §3; RL 1955, §6-113; HRS §88-124; am L 1969, c 110, pt of §1; gen ch 1985; am L 2004, c 179, §17]
